PGuard Basic integrates directly with MetaTrader 5, reads account equity and open positions, and overlays drawdown exposure so users can see the effect of trades before execution. In this review and performance analysis for 2026, PGuard Basic distinguishes itself by being free and focused on drawdown management rather than automated trade entry. The module calculates exact lot sizes compatible with configurable custom presets and shows the remaining drawdown budget after a hypothetical order. The algorithmic logic is straightforward: compute current equity relative to starting and daily peak levels, apply preset limits, then derive lot sizes that maintain those limits. Drawdown management is handled by pre-trade calculations and alerts, rather than automated stops. Account requirements are modest: any MT5 account with standard margin reporting works, though funded accounts often need specific leverage and margin considerations. Timeframe considerations favor intraday and intraday scalping strategies where immediate drawdown impact matters most.
PGuard Basic should be considered a moderate risk management utility rather than an active trading system. It does not place trades or enforce stop losses, so stop loss strategy remains the trader's responsibility; users should combine the dashboard with explicit stop placement. Position sizing is conservative by design when configured to protect drawdown budgets, and the lot calculator makes incremental adjustments that can reduce sudden account erosion. Vulnerabilities include reliance on accurate broker account reporting and potential misconfiguration of custom presets under volatile market spikes. For practical use, a recommended account size is at least $1,000 for scalable lot-sizing, with larger accounts benefiting more from granular sizing.
Install PGuard Basic by copying the indicator or EA file into the MetaTrader 5 Experts or Indicators folder and restarting MT5. Attach PGuard Basic to a chart and enable Live Signals or Allow DLL imports if required by your broker. Configure key parameters such as starting balance, daily drawdown limit, overall drawdown limit, and custom presets for your chosen prop firm. Recommended brokers are those with low slippage and transparent margin reporting; avoid ECN brokers with delayed equity updates. Optimal chart timeframes are M1 to H1 for intraday use. Test thoroughly using strategy tester and a demo account before live deployment.
